bestowed
v. 贈給,授予( bestow的過去式和過去分詞 )
To bestow something on someone means to give or present it to them.
The Queen has bestowed a knighthood on him.
女王已經授予他爵士頭銜。
1. given formally or officially
It was a title bestowed upon him by the king.
那是國王賜給他的頭銜。
He considered himself unworthy of the honour they had bestowed on him.
他認為自己不配得到大家賦予他的榮譽。
I feel unworthy of the precious gift you have bestowed on me.
厚賜受之有愧.
I do not deserve all the praises bestowed upon me.
我不配得到這些讚揚.
Many books were bestowed on her.
送給她很多書.
